Job Summary

The System Design Engineer designs and engineers complex electromechanical devices. This role requires a passion for technology product development particularly in consumer electronics and experience collaborating with cross-disciplinary engineering teams. The ideal candidate understands human-centered design and brings strong technical problem-solving communication leadership and interpersonal skills. They should also be high-energy self-motivated proactive and comfortable working in a fast-paced evolving environment.

Responsibilities:

Mechanical Design & Development

  • Design and develop mechanical components and assemblies for including wearable IoT devices manufacturing equipment and more using SolidWorks
  • Support hardware design from concept and prototyping through design-for-manufacture with an eye toward size weight and performance constraints
  • Isolate and iterate on component/feature designs with a constant eye toward system integration
  • Conduct analyses including mechanical (e.g. stress and tolerance stack-up) and design risks (e.g. failure modes)
  • Work with rapid prototyping (3D printing CNC) and manual fabrication to iterate on designs quickly
  • Create and maintain engineering drawings and BOM updates

System Integration & Testing

  • Support integration of mechanical electrical and firmware subsystems into cohesive products
  • Assist in developing and executing verification and validation test plans and procedures
  • Collect analyze and document test data against functional and performance specifications
  • Identify and troubleshoot mechanical and system-level issues during bring-up and field testing
  • Develop and execute verification and validation test plans covering functional environmental and durability requirements

Data Collection

  • Design and execute structured data collection protocols in lab and field environments
  • Set up and operate data acquisition systems (DAQ oscilloscope serial logging) to capture outputs across test conditions
  • Analyze and interpret collected datasets to assess system performance identify anomalies and support design decisions

Documentation & Process

  • Maintain complete and current project documentation in accordance with Simbexs Quality Management System
  • Prepare engineering analyses and present findings to cross-functional teams
  • Lead and support design reviews for production releases

Required Qualifications:

  • BS in Mechanical Engineering Systems Engineering or closely related field
  • Proficiency in SolidWorks for 3D modeling assemblies and engineering drawings
  • Understanding of GD&T tolerance stack-up analysis and design-for-manufacture principles
  • Hands-on prototyping experience: 3D printing manual machining and other fabrication methods
  • Analog and digital signal acquisition and measurement experience
  • Electrical fundamentals including wiring and simple schematic interpretation
  • Familiarity with verification and validation processes test plan development and documentation
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ills; comfortable presenting to cross-functional teams
  • Detail-oriented organized and able to manage multiple tasks in a fast-paced environment


Preferred Qualifications:

  • Experience with wearable consumer electronics or medical device product development
  • Exposure to IoT hardware: enclosure design for PCBs connectors and cable routing
  • Familiarity with Agile and stage-gate product development processes
  • SQL and Python script proficiency and understanding
